Generate values
1 2 3 4 5 | generateAttr(count, attr_type, attr_len = NULL, attr_num_dec = NULL,
eval_cond = NULL, value_type = c("Empty", "Fixed", "LOV", "Random",
"Expression"), fix_offset_value = NULL, lov = NULL,
rand_dist_name = NULL, rand_dist_mean = NULL, rand_dist_sd = NULL,
sign_type = NULL, expression = NULL, data = NULL, seed = NULL)
|
count |
number of values to generate |
attr_type |
data type of attribute (value). |
attr_len |
maximum length of attribute |
attr_num_dec |
maximum number of digits in decimal part of number |
eval_cond |
evaluation condition (R syntax, can refer to other columns
in |
value_type |
mode to generate value |
fix_offset_value |
fixed value to be returned / offset for random numbers or dates |
lov |
vector of exact values that can be used for value_type = "LOV" |
rand_dist_name |
distribution name for random number generation |
rand_dist_mean |
distribution mean for random number generation |
rand_dist_sd |
distribution standard deviation for random number generation |
sign_type |
type of sign for randomly generated number (see validateSign) |
expression |
evaluation expression (R syntax, can refer to other columns
in |
data |
already generated result in form of data frame, so it can be
referred by |
seed |
integer seed for random number generator; using NULL seed causes
non-reproducible random generation (see |
